HARTMAN INTERMEDIATE SCHOOL
Hartman Intrmd Sch is a Title I public middle school that is part of the Ellwood City Area SD school district, located in Ellwood City, PA with about 261 students offering grade levels from 5th Grade to 6th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 15 teachers, Hartman Intrmd Sch has a student/teacher ratio of about 17: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.

School Demographics for 261 students
The primary ethnicity of students attending HARTMAN INTERMEDIATE SCHOOL is predominantly White, representing about 90% of the student body.
- White
- 90.4%
- Two or more races
- 7.3%
- Hispanic/Latino
- 1.1%
- Black or African American
- 0.8%
- Asian
- 0.4%
- Female
- 46.4%
- Male
- 53.6%
